Welcome to our first episode on the Timeline of Elden Ring - the Ages of Ancients. Covering the Lore of everything that preceded the Erdtree, Marika, Godfrey and almost everything else from the present day. Topics include the ancient Divine Towers, the Dragons, the Gloam-Eyed Queen, Banished Knights, Deathbirds, Fire Monks, and much much more!

I do not think the imps or the watchdogs were created by the "titans" they are clearly newer creations given how consistently they are employed in Catacombs, which were created during the time of the Erdtree, used for Erdtree burial. The hero's grave are also a modern creation, which commonly employs them. They are even used as decorative protection in the rooftops of Leyndell houses. While there are some moments where we see the giant golems, which I believe are indeed ancient creations of "Titans," are protecting modern structures, they are more commonly seen in a ruinous state catatonic state scattered all over the place, or straight up in random areas. We do not see this attribute on the Imps or Watchdogs at all, every single time we find them they are there with clear intention to protect Erdtree creations. Not to mention their creation and detailing looks completely different from the architectural and design style of the "Titans."

@cammyshill3099 24 күн бұрын
The cinematic work here is impressive, and obviously a lot of passion went into it, but the lore itself is based on a lot of dangerous assumption when not outright making stuff up, bluntly speaking. Like, there are some facts we can all agree on. Then there are theories, that here are presented as fact even though they're actually far from supported by the game, they just make some sort of sense. Placidusax's god being also the Gloam-Eyed Queen is an enticing theory that I like, but regardless of my personal preferences it's never even hinted at in the game's text. Some Godskin Apostles show up in Farum Azula, and that's about it. The giant corpses, called "titans" here (a name that never appears in the game), could reasonably be connected to the Fire Giants, and the Fire Giants reasonably be connected to the construction of much of the ancient stone architecture of the game (although the Divine Towers seem to have a different aesthetics and I don't think they can be associated with the Giants, they probably predate them and just about everyone else except possibly the Ancient Dragons), and also reasonably be associated with some of the golem constructs, the fire-powered ones at least, but less so the catacomb guardians that seem way outside of the Giants' area of interest (it could be speculated that the Crystalians built the golems, some in the past for the giants and some for the catacombs, but it's a wild guess). But, a "superpower"? That fought wars with... Some other dudes, I guess? To put it bluntly, this is not in the game. No such lore exists on an ancient Giant empire, let alone any text that even references the existence of those giant corpses. The theory crafting on the different depictions of the Erdtree seem way excessive to me. Christians don't depict Jesus always with the same face, and this isn't indicative of some giant conspiracy about different Jesuses. A stylized depiction of the Erdtree is just at that, at most you can assume that they depicted different moments in the Erdtree's growth. Then there's the stuff completely out of left field. Like, "the god of many faces" (who?), or the "Greattree Empire" (literally what?). Entire cycles of burning and rebuilding the massive tree that gets mentioned by absolutely no one ever across the entire text and dialogue of the game? The Crucible showing up only shortly before Marika's appearance instead of at the very beginning of the timeline? How does all life manages to get blended inside the Crucible if mankind, dragons and giants have been around for millennia already at that point? The Crucible created life in the world, and countless little details make it align with the Greater Will and the Elden Beast, allowing us to place the creation of the Crucible and life shortly after the Golden Comet sent by the Greater Will, and then the Ancient Dragons came forth, followed by everyone else. This is in blatant contradiction of written Crucible lore. But the worst part has to be the "Greattree Empire". Like, is this supposed to be Marika? No, because apparently she came after, so the Greattree Empire is a never mentioned, never seen, even by groups outside of the Golden Order, great empire that ruled the land and no one knows who they were, especially the game because From definitely never put anything about them in the game. The timeline goes that the Ancient Dragons, closely related to gold, were the first creatures to arise and create civilization, then the beastmen rose to serve the dragons and possibly other races came to inhabit the Earth, then the dragons fell from grace and Marika showed up, although the timeline is very nebulous here. There is no reference of intermediary empires between the dragons and Marika as far as we know, and that's probably because of the purge she did in SotE and we should find more about the real history in the DLC, but regardless of that there is no mention anywhere of any "empire" in the current game's lore. That's made up stuff.
